Sugilite *Rarity*

Very special color, a mixture of lilac and pink, very rare!
Here, bustamite must be beautifully fused with sugilite, also blue richterite and red bustamite as individual spots.

Size approx.: 32 x 21 x 20 mm

Sugilite

Sugilite is one of the most valuable gemstones, yet it has not been known for long. It was named after the mineralogist Dr. K. Sugi, who discovered it in 1944.

Overall, the healing stone Sugilite is still relatively rare - which sometimes results in a correspondingly high price. Many users and friends of Sugilite also wonder how it even forms. Sugilite is formed by the influence of hydrothermal solutions on manganese ores or on a magmatic level in syenite. The experts speak here of a metasomatic formation of the stone. A Sugilite belongs to the so-called mineral class of silicates. Its sometimes intensely red-violet coloration comes from its manganese-based origin. Sugilite is a stone that often appears together with other substances, such as Aegirine and Albite, as well as Quartz.
